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
974971340 63 68 19689257385 5584026
86 85 731242949
86 85 731242949
9678 353242 38963441
All about undefined
Interested in learning more?
86 85 731242949
9678 353242 38963441
See more
62125296 535123671
25726047 27 2559 751119102
See more
780 993 6374687
1795192 111 604326
See more